Tuesday Lead Gen + Conversion Coaching: #1 Real Estate Phone Prospecting Tip
Today's coaching is all about finding freedom in both life and business through relationships. After all, real estate is a relationship business. The more relationships we nurture, the more our business will flourish. Maybe relationship building is a little too technical.
You see, when we change the way we look at things, our approach to those things tends to change as well. So, let's shift our mindset from relationship building to one of being stupid blessed to own a business that allows us to make and serve friends for a living! How should we approach making new friends? Certainly not by asking people "Are you ready to buy?" or "Are you having thoughts of selling?"
Being curious about their family, occupation, recreation, and dreams, sure does seem like a way more valuable approach to both creating and sustaining mutually beneficial friendships. Making new friends and being a good friend, should be as fun as it is rewarding, and...The icing on the cake is that you can make a really great living being a really great friend, who just happens to sell real estate.
